With the fourth-quarter round of 13F filings behind us it is time to take a look at the stocks in which some of the best money managers in the world preferred to invest or sell heading into the first quarter of 2021. One of these stocks was Paylocity Holding Corp (NASDAQ:PCTY).

Is PCTY stock a buy? The best stock pickers were reducing their bets on the stock. The number of bullish hedge fund bets dropped by 1 recently. Paylocity Holding Corp (NASDAQ:PCTY) was in 26 hedge funds’ portfolios at the end of December. The all time high for this statistic is 33. Our calculations also showed that PCTY isn’t among the 30 most popular stocks among hedge funds (click for Q4 rankings). There were 27 hedge funds in our database with PCTY positions at the end of the third quarter.

Do Hedge Funds Think PCTY Is A Good Stock To Buy Now?

At the end of December, a total of 26 of the hedge funds tracked by Insider Monkey were long this stock, a change of -4% from one quarter earlier. The graph below displays the number of hedge funds with bullish position in PCTY over the last 22 quarters. With the smart money’s capital changing hands, there exists an “upper tier” of key hedge fund managers who were upping their stakes substantially (or already accumulated large positions).

Of the funds tracked by Insider Monkey, Jeffrey Diehl’s Adams Street Partners has the biggest position in Paylocity Holding Corp (NASDAQ:PCTY), worth close to $177.7 million, comprising 37% of its total 13F portfolio. The second largest stake is held by Greg Poole of Echo Street Capital Management, with a $101.6 million position; 1% of its 13F portfolio is allocated to the company. Other professional money managers that hold long positions comprise Panayotis Takis Sparaggis’s Alkeon Capital Management, Nancy Zevenbergen’s Zevenbergen Capital Investments and John Overdeck and David Siegel’s Two Sigma Advisors. In terms of the portfolio weights assigned to each position Adams Street Partners allocated the biggest weight to Paylocity Holding Corp (NASDAQ:PCTY), around 36.96% of its 13F portfolio. Falcon Point Capital is also relatively very bullish on the stock, earmarking 1.96 percent of its 13F equity portfolio to PCTY.

Judging by the fact that Paylocity Holding Corp (NASDAQ:PCTY) has faced bearish sentiment from the aggregate hedge fund industry, it’s safe to say that there were a few hedgies that slashed their positions entirely by the end of the fourth quarter. Interestingly, Joseph Samuels’s Islet Management sold off the largest position of the 750 funds followed by Insider Monkey, worth close to $12.8 million in stock. Phill Gross and Robert Atchinson’s fund, Adage Capital Management, also dropped its stock, about $4 million worth. These bearish behaviors are interesting, as total hedge fund interest was cut by 1 funds by the end of the fourth quarter.
